1,000 Mothers to Prevent Violence is a grassroots 501(c)3 nonprofit organization devoted to serving families and friends who have been directly impacted by violence. 1,000 Mothers to Prevent Violence was founded by Lorrain Taylor in response to the tragic deaths of her 22 year old twin sons (Albade and Obadiah Taylor (6-8-1977 to 2-8-2000)) to homicide while working on a car. Both twin brothers were working their way through college.. 1,000 Mothers to Prevent Violence goal is to create, maintain and enhance programs to reduce violence and to empower homicide victims-survivors.
1,000 Mothers to Prevent Violence Mission is to ease the traumatic impact of violence on homicide and crime victim-survivors by providing ongoing compassionate support & services.

ABC 7 - KGO TV followed Lorrain Taylor, founder, 1000 Mothers to Prevent Violence and presented her a "Profile of Excellence Award" for outstanding work with homicide victim survivors (2013)
